Installing upgraded coilovers on your BMW can significantly enhance its road feel , but it's definitely a task best approached with precision. This guide will detail the essential steps involved. First, gather your equipment , including lifting points, sockets , penetrating oil , and the suspension kit themselves. Next, raise the front end and securely support it with safety stands. Slowly disconnect the existing components from the shock absorbers , remembering to relieve any pressure . Then, attach the replacement coilovers, ensuring proper positioning . Follow these steps for the rear section . Finally, bring down the car and slowly tighten all nuts to the proper tightness . Lowering Your E46: Coilovers vs. Springs
So, you're wanting lower the ride height of your E46? Great! You've got two main options: coilover kits or performance springs. Performance springs are generally the less expensive option , and offer a distinct difference in appearance. They’re relatively straightforward to fit , but provide limited adjustability. Coilover kits, on the contrary , are a more significant upgrade, allowing you to fine-tune your ride characteristics and achieve a truly aesthetic . They often require expert setup. Ultimately, the best path is based on your budget and desired level of adjustability.
Springs: Economical , less complex fitting , restricted adjustability.
Coilovers: Greater adjustability, higher cost , expert setup recommended .
